At Christ Church Toxteth Park, we believe our calling is to serve God by loving our community and opening our doors wide to all…
Jesus-centred
Jesus calls us to join in the Kingdom of God, now - a dynamic kingdom where we seek for justice and everyone is treated with dignity - a kingdom of kindness, a kingdom of Love.
We aim to be both edgy and distinctive, echoing the spirit of our church building, which architectural historian Nikolaus Pevsner described as “highly original, with touches of roguery.”
Above all, we seek to be a community where everyone is welcomed, included, and deeply valued.
Our Values
Our faith is shaped by what author Brian McLaren calls Generous Orthodoxy—a Christ-centred, radical approach to living out the gospel with openness and humility.
Our ethos resonates deeply with the values of the Iona Community, a modern ecumenical movement that draws inspiration from the ancient Celtic Church and the monastic traditions of Iona, a small island off the west coast of Scotland.
We also stand firmly as an Inclusive Church, committed to:
Rejecting discrimination of any kind—whether based on economic power, gender, mental health, physical ability, race, or sexuality.
Welcoming and serving all people in the name of Jesus Christ.
Remaining faithful to Scripture while proclaiming the gospel in ways that speak afresh to each generation.
Allowing the Holy Spirit to lead us deeper into the love of Christ.
Our Purpose
Everything we do flows from three core purposes:
To Glorify God as a worshipping community.
To be a creative and community hub, offering space, hospitality, and inspiration to our parish and beyond.
To be a place of sanctuary, especially for the vulnerable and displaced.
